Here are three reasons why you need more sleep this year:
- Sleepy time is a natural moisturizer! Did you know that when you sleep you perspire more than normal—all of your body, especially your face?! I know it sounds kinda icky, but it’s actually a really good thing because the sweat moisturizes your face. The more hydrated your skin is, the smoother and younger it looks! So be sure to get at least 8 hours a night to reap the full benefits of your built-in moisturizer!
- Sleep is the best repair cream money can’t buy. Think of sleep as your body’s maintenance time. It’s the one period during the day where your body doesn’t need to focus on daily tasks and movement. Instead, it can put all of its energy into refreshing, repairing and rebuilding. Apparently your skin cells regenerate faster when you’re sleeping too. And you know what that means…better skin!
- Sleeping helps your metabolism! When you don’t get enough sleep, your metabolism can be totally thrown out of whack. In most cases, sleep deprivation really hurts your metabolism. When I say hurt, I mean it can slow it down. According to the Harvard Women’s Health Watch, “chronic sleep loss” can “contribute to health problems such as weight gain.” Yikes!
